What Is Vein Ablation? 

Vein ablation is an advanced medical procedure that targets varicose veins and chronic venous insufficiency. By utilizing either heat or laser energy, abnormal veins are effectively closed or sealed off, redirecting blood flow to healthier veins. This cutting-edge technique aims to improve overall vein health, providing relief from symptoms such as pain, swelling, and discomfort. Treatment Options

Radiofrequency Ablation

Using radiofrequency waves, radiofrequency ablation (RFA) is a minimally invasive treatment option that involves the application of thermal energy to close targeted veins. This technique promotes improved vein health and redirects blood flow, offering patients a shorter recovery period and minimal scarring.

Laser Vein Ablation

Offering a state-of-the-art solution, endovenous laser vein ablation (EVLA) is an innovative approach to treating varicose veins and venous insufficiency. Through the application of laser energy, the affected vein is heated and subsequently collapses, providing patients with accurate treatment, minimal discomfort, and a swift recovery.

Which to Choose: RFA or EVLA

When choosing between radiofrequency ablation and laser vein ablation, the size and placement of the affected veins, patient preferences, and the proficiency of the vein specialist all must be considered. Both procedures have demonstrated remarkable efficacy and safety in addressing venous insufficiency, delivering enduring outcomes with minimal discomfort and recovery time. Is Vein Ablation Painful?

Both radiofrequency ablation (RFA) and endovenous laser ablation (EVLA) are well-tolerated procedures, causing minimal discomfort for most patients. Local anesthesia is typically administered to numb the treatment area, ensuring a comfortable experience.

During RFA, patients may feel a mild warming sensation or slight discomfort as thermal energy is delivered to the vein. Some individuals may also experience a gentle pulling or tugging sensation as the catheter is maneuvered. However, any discomfort is generally temporary and manageable.

Similarly, during EVLA, patients may experience a warm or tingling sensation as laser energy is applied to the vein. Some patients may also feel mild discomfort or pressure during the procedure. Nevertheless, any discomfort is typically well-tolerated and brief.
